ycl-server/src/main/java/com/ycl/platform/service/WorkOrderService.java
@@ -12,8 +12,11 @@
import com.ycl.platform.domain.vo.screen.WorkOrderTotalVO;
import com.ycl.system.Result;
import com.ycl.system.page.TableDataInfo;
import jakarta.servlet.http.HttpServletResponse;
import org.bytedeco.javacv.FFmpegFrameGrabber;
import java.io.IOException;
import java.time.LocalDate;
import java.util.Date;
import java.util.List;
import java.util.Map;
@@ -103,6 +106,7 @@
     */
    Result ywCondition(WorkOrderYWConditionForm form);
    Result ywConditionList(WorkOrderYWConditionsForm form);
    /**
     * 运维结果
     * @param form
@@ -124,6 +128,7 @@
     */
    Result distributePage(DistributeWorkOrderQuery query);
    List<WorkOrderVO> distributeList();
    /**
     * 快速下发
     * @param data
@@ -238,36 +243,16 @@
    List<WorkOrderVO> export(WorkOrderExportQuery query);
    /**
     * 工单白名单列表
     *
     * @param workOrderWhiteQuery 白色工单查询
     * @return {@link TableDataInfo }
     * @author
     * 检测按钮
     * @param workOrderNo
     * @return
     */
    Result selectWorkOrderWhiteList(WorkOrderWhiteQuery workOrderWhiteQuery);
    Result checkImage(String workOrderNo,String serialNumber);
    /**
     * 添加工单白名单
     *
     * @param workOrderWhite 白色工单
     * @return {@link Result }
     * @author
     */
    Result addWorkOrderWhite(WorkOrderWhite workOrderWhite);
    Result batchDeleteWorkOrder(List<String> workOrderNos);
    /**
     * 批量删除工单白名单
     *
     * @param ids ids
     * @author
     */
    Result batchDeleteWorkOrderWhite(List<String> ids);
    Result errorAll();
    /**
     * 批量导入工单白名单
     *
     * @param dataList 数据列表
     * @author
     */
    void batchImportWhite(List<PointExport> dataList);
}